Does any one have an idea of why my system sometimes thinks that i have my shift/alt/ctrl
keys held down on my keyboard when im moving icons around on my desktop? An example
of this might be, I move a file on my desktop and it creates short cuts to the file
I'm moving instead of moving it. Or when i double click a file it opens the file
properties instead. Also another weird thing it's doing is I can't seem to type the
letter 'v' on my desktop (like when renaming files) sometimes it does it with 's'
as well. I have to tap on my shift/alt/ctrl keys a few times before my system goes
back to normal. Another thing my system does is when I'm trying to drag n drop a
file from one folder to another, when i get to the edge of the folder the file sort
of hangs at the edge of the folder no matter how far I move my mouse. I usually have
to let go and do it again before I can get the file to go out side the window edge.
Strange. Any ideas/help would be greatly appreciated!
Oh and yes, I have checked my system for viruses/spyware, etc and the like with several
different programs. My system is clean =/, good mouse batteries too, keyboard is
wired type.
